Output dc2a27ea77a5069aaf1ad1be4643ec9c3f45c768bf023d13244011df6304ef7e:0

value
19816878
script pubkey
OP_0 OP_PUSHBYTES_20 d5023ca77ac0860f42ab212f20cc71e67e87029f
address
bc1q65prefm6czrq7s4tyyhjpnr3uelgwq5lacvsrv
transaction
dc2a27ea77a5069aaf1ad1be4643ec9c3f45c768bf023d13244011df6304ef7e
confirmations
42171
spent
true